Portugal
If you are after a good all year round climate, bargain prices and a friendly atmosphere then the Algarve in Portugal may be just what you need. There are no less than 49 golf courses to choose from which makes it one of the best destinations for golf trips available today.
The Pine Cliffs golf course is a 9-hole course which offers stunning views and it is a particularly challenging course as a 200ft drop greets you on the last hole. The prices are extremely reasonable and you should find that no matter what your golfing skill, this course will challenge you.
Tuscany
Italy is famous for more than just pizza and pasta; it also has some amazing golf courses just waiting to be discovered and in Tuscany you will find just a few of them.
When looking at golf trips in Tuscany consider the Poggio dei Medici golf club. You will find it situated within rolling Tuscan terrain and it has developed quite a good reputation over the past few years. It truly is a course which will suit everyone and if you are a woman golfer you will be pleased to know that this is a great course for you; it even hosted the ladies Italian Open in 1999-2001. There are plenty of challenges within the course which will suit most keen players such as dramatic elevation changes and water hazards set around various holes.
